Haiti - Petit-Goâve : 54 schools and 122 churches damaged or destroyed
After a first provisional assessment communicated earlier this week https://www.icihaiti.com/en/news-18917-icihaiti-petit-goave-heavy-provisional-assessment.html
Deputy Mayor of Petit-Goâve Delor Desgranges communicates a new partial assessment of infrastructure damage caused by the passage on Haiti, of the powerful Category 4 hurricane, Matthew. According to this still provisional assessment, 54 schools and 122 churches have been damaged or destroyed in the communal sections of Petit-Goâve.

34 churches destroyed (Catholic and Protestant), breakdown by communal section :

Downtown (1 church), 1st section (3), 6th section (2), 7th section (12), 8th section (2), 9th section (6) and 11th section (8)

88 churches damaged (Catholic and Protestant), breakdown by communal section :

1st section (1 church), 2nd section (3), 3rd section (2), 4th section (10), 5th section (6), 6th section (6), 7th section (27), 8th section (8), 9th section (6), 10th section (1), 12th section (11), 11th section (3) and Downtown (2).

54 schools damaged, breakdown by Communal Section (provisional report) :

5th section (7 schools ), 8th section (8), 7th section (11), 11th section (4 provisional), 12th section (8), 4th section (5), Trouchouchou (3), 2nd section (1), 10th section of Palmes (4), Fort-Liberté (1) and 9th section des Palmes (2)
